As verbs, let out is a hypernym of click; that is, let out is a word with a broader meaning than click:
  • click: make a clucking sounds, characteristic of hens
  • let out: express audibly; utter sounds (not necessarily words)
Other hypernyms of click include emit, let loose, utter.
